After 20 years as a band, The Lumineers have become a fixture of pop culture. Their 2012 breakout hit “Ho Hey” is a millennial anthem that’s been imitated and used in countless shows and commercials.

Wesley Schultz and Jeremiah Fraites recently returned with their fifth studio album ‘Automatic.’ Across 11 songs, the band gives fans familiar sounds while exploring new musical territory.
